Objectives of the Course

This course aims to teach graduate students the theoretical and practical dimensions of the STEM education approach, which is formed by bringing together and integrating the disciplines of science, technology, engineering and mathematics, including engineering practices that have started to take place in primary school curriculum in recent years. In line with this goal, students will examine the theoretical and methodological backgrounds of educational research on STEM education in terms of research methods and results, and develop research proposals and implement them.

Course Content

Within the scope of the course, it is aimed to inform students about the basics of STEM education, to help develop a critical perspective on STEM education research, to examine the place of STEM education in science and mathematics programs, and to help their research planning for STEM education.

Learning Outcomes
1.Students learn the emergence of STEM education and the theoretical approaches that form the basis of research in this direction through the scientific articles to be read in the course.
2.Students develop a critical perspective on field research by examining national and international research in the field of STEM education in terms of theoretical approaches, research methods and results.
3.Students can develop content suitable for STEM education by examining existing primary school science, primary school life sciences, primary school mathematics education curriculum in terms of STEM applications.
4.Students can prepare a lesson plan by integrating the science standards with the other courses in the primary school program.
5.Students can plan research in this direction by following national and international researches related to STEM education.

Weekly Detailed Course Contents
Week 1 - Theoretical
What is STEM education and why it is important
Week 2 - Theoretical
Innovations brought by STEM education to science and mathematics teaching and national reports and projects supporting STEM education
Week 3 - Theoretical
Learning theories that form the basis of STEM education
Week 4 - Theoretical
Teaching methods and techniques used in STEM education
Week 5 - Theoretical
STEM education research in the national literature
Week 6 - Theoretical
STEM education research in international literature
Week 7 - Theoretical
Research methods and results used in STEM education research
Week 8 - Theoretical
A critical examination of STEM education research(Mid-term Exam)
Week 9 - Theoretical
Examination of primary school science, life studies and mathematics teaching programs in terms of STEM applications
Week 10 - Theoretical & Practice
Creating a problem situation and research question for STEM education
Week 11 - Theoretical
Literature writing for research on STEM education
Week 12 - Theoretical
Develop lesson plan suitable for STEM education
Week 13 - Theoretical
Planning and Conducting the research for STEM education
Week 14 - Theoretical
Sharing research results for STEM education
